A flexible material allows excess air to escape and for the craft to maneuver over uneven terrain. Without a flexible skirt the craft would crash if it ran into an obstacle.

Why does the hovercrart skirt needs to be flexible?

The hovercraft skirt needs to be flexible to effectively conform to varying surface contours and maintain an airtight seal, which is essential for generating lift. Flexibility allows the skirt to adapt to uneven terrains, preventing air leaks that could compromise hovercraft performance. Additionally, a flexible skirt absorbs impacts and minimizes wear, enhancing durability and operational efficiency.

Can hovercrafts fly over water?

Hovercrafts float above a bubble of air formed between the skirt of the hover craft and the surface it is floating over. As long as the surface does not allow the air pressure used to form the bubble to escape from under the hovercraft too quickly it will float over any surface whether it be water, land, or cobblestones. For example it could not float over a drainage grate or with its skirt severely punctured.

Why are helicopters called hovercrafts?

Helicopters can hover stationary in the air, but they are not called hovercraft. A hovercraft is a ground based vehicle that rides on a cushion of air that is constantly pumped under a skirt around the base of the vehicle.
